40 grams of alcohol per day

Fatty liver can develop in 5 years

Song Jitao, chief physician of the Department of Gastroenterology at the Second Affiliated Hospital of Harbin Medical University, pointed out that excessive drinking or long-term alcoholism is likely to lead to a series of diseases such as gastritis, alcoholic liver disease, cirrhosis, liver cancer, coronary heart disease, cerebral hemorrhage, and dementia.

Song Jitao introduced that alcohol abuse has become one of the top three public health problems in the world, second only to cardiovascular and cerebrovascular diseases and malignant tumors. It causes 2.5 million deaths each year, accounting for 4% of the total global deaths. my country also has a large population of drinkers, and the per capita alcohol consumption is gradually increasing, which has brought serious consequences. According to statistics, 6% of men and 1% of women in my country die from alcohol-related liver diseases such as simple fatty degeneration, alcoholic hepatitis, alcoholic liver fibrosis, alcoholic cirrhosis, and even liver cancer.

Song Jitao reminded that the bad habit of drinking too much every day should not be underestimated in terms of the damage to the liver. When drinking exceeds a certain amount, various metabolites including acetaldehyde will continue to accumulate in the body, interfering with the normal metabolism of liver cells, causing damage to liver cells, and then inducing fatty degeneration and necrosis of liver cells. In the process of accumulation over time, the patient initially showed alcoholic fatty liver, and then gradually transitioned to alcoholic hepatitis. Over time, alcohol-induced liver cell inflammation continues to recur, the liver tissue will gradually become fibrotic, and eventually transition to alcoholic cirrhosis.

Data shows that if you drink 40 grams of alcohol per day for five years, you may develop fatty liver; if you drink 160 grams of alcohol per day for about 20 years, it may develop into alcoholic cirrhosis.

Be on high alert for indigestion

Symptoms such as yellow urine and yellow sclera

"Generally speaking, patients with alcoholic liver disease will first experience varying degrees of abdominal distension, anorexia, nausea and other symptoms, but most patients will mistakenly believe that they are gastrointestinal problems and rarely think that it is alcohol-induced liver damage. Therefore, if the above-mentioned 'indigestion' symptoms persist for too long, you need to be highly vigilant and go to the hospital in time for treatment." Song Jitao said.

For people who drink alcohol for a long time, the color of urine will gradually turn yellow due to alcohol damage to the liver. Especially when the color of urine turns darker and thicker, showing the color of strong tea or coffee, it is necessary to consider whether it is caused by abnormal liver function.

Alcohol can also change the color of the sclera of the eyes. For people who drink alcohol for a long time, after the liver is damaged, bilirubin will gradually seep into the human blood, dyeing the sclera of the eyes yellow. If the eyes are obviously yellow, it indicates that the liver is being eroded by alcohol.

In addition, some patients with alcoholic liver disease will not only have yellow eyes, but also gradually turn their skin yellow. In addition to the above symptoms, the palms of the patient will also show red patches or spots due to congestion, and the palms will turn white after pressing these parts. If the above conditions persist for a long time, liver function tests need to be done in time.

Liver function should be checked regularly

Do liver ultrasound

Clinically, once diagnosed with alcoholic liver disease, one must quit drinking, change the bad habit of alcoholism, and receive regular and continuous treatment. Song Jitao emphasized that the direct cause of alcoholic liver disease is the patient's long-term and excessive intake of alcohol. Therefore, the first thing to do is to control the "entrance gate" from the source and quit drinking.

Secondly, it is necessary to develop a good habit of regular diet and healthy work and rest. Song Jitao suggested that for patients who have developed fatty liver or alcoholic cirrhosis, three meals a day should be light and less oily, eat more high-vitamin, high-protein foods, eat more whole grains, insist on consuming fresh fruits and vegetables, and regularly supplement nutrients such as magnesium and zinc; eat less barbecue, spicy hot pot, braised pork, pot-wrapped pork, candied sweet potatoes and other sweet, high-salt and high-calorie foods, and eat less hot pot. If you eat too much raw and cold food, or the calorie level is too high, the liver will bear too much burden.

In addition, you should quit smoking, avoid staying up late and overwork, and try to ensure a scientific and reasonable sleep time.

Again, for people who like to drink, it is recommended to check liver function and do liver ultrasound regularly to fully improve their awareness of liver health.

Song Jitao reminded that no matter whether it is strong or low-alcohol liquor, no matter whether it is beer, red wine, rice wine or foreign liquor, all alcoholic beverages contain varying degrees of alcohol, so you should not drink it on an empty stomach. It is recommended to drink after eating or to drink in moderation intermittently.
